Hello there! As an expert in linguistics and cultural studies, I'm delighted to delve into the meaning and origin of names. Today, we'll explore the name Anaiyah.
The name Anaiyah is a beautiful and meaningful one, often associated with a sense of divine favor and response. It's a name that carries with it a profound spiritual connotation, which can be traced back to its roots in the Hebrew language.
Meaning of the Name Anaiyah:
The name Anaiyah is derived from the Hebrew word "Ani," which translates to "I" or "me," and "Yah," a short form of "Yahweh," which is a name for God in the Hebrew Bible. When combined, the name Anaiyah can be interpreted to mean "God has answered" or "God has shown favor." It's a name that suggests a divine interaction or a blessing from above, indicating that the bearer of the name is someone who is favored or has had their prayers answered by a higher power.
Origin of the Name Anaiyah:
The origin of Anaiyah is Hebrew, a language with a rich history and a strong connection to religious and cultural traditions. Hebrew is known for its poetic and symbolic nature, which is reflected in the names that are derived from it. The name Anaiyah is no exception, as it embodies the spiritual and cultural significance that is characteristic of Hebrew names.

Variations:
The name Anaiyah has several variations, including the more commonly spelled "Anayah." Both versions share the same etymological roots and carry the same spiritual significance. The choice between the two may come down to personal preference or cultural familiarity.
